2. When encountering an ambulance rushing in the same lane in the opposite direction, the driver should ________.
A. Move to the road side, reduce speed or stop to yield
B. Drive on by using another lane
C. Speed up and change lane to avoid
D. Continue to go in the original lane
Answer: A

5. What should the driver do if conditions permit when a following vehicle gives the overtaking signal on a road without a central line?
A. maintain the original speed
B. speed up
C. reduce speed, move to the right side and yield
D. immediately stop and yield
Answer: C
6. Continuously using the foot brake on a long downhill road ________.
A. Can shorten the engines service life
B. Increases the drivers labor intensity
C. Can drastically reduce the braking efficiency due to the rising temperature of the brake
D. Can easily cause vehicle overturn
Answer: C

8. If a vehicle enters a left lane for overtaking but is unable to ensure a safe horizontal distance with the normally-running vehicle in front, the driver should ________.
A. Speed up and overtake
B. Overtake after running a distance in parallel
C. Give up overtaking
D. Overtake with care
Answer: C

10. After a tire blows out and before the driver can control the speed of the vehicle, he should refrain from using the foot brake to stop the vehicle. Otherwise, a horizontal swing of the vehicle can cause greater danger.
A. Right
B. Wrong
Answer: A

16. As the road is wet and slippery after rain, brake application when driving can easily ___.
A. Cause sideways slide and traffic accident
B. Cause collision due to poor visibility
C. Be ignored by the drivers of other vehicles
D. Cause engine kill
Answer: A
17. A person who has falsified or altered the motorized vehicle driving license and if his act constitutes a crime, he should be held for criminal liabilities according to law.
A. Right
B. Wrong
Answer: A

19. If a driving license has been revoked as it is obtained by deception, bribery or other illegal means, the applicant is not allowed to re-apply for it within ______
A. 6 months
B. 1 year
C. 2 years
D. 3 years
Answer: D
